The People Score for the Overall Health Score in 12170, Stillwater, New York is 48 when comparing 34,000 ZIP Codes in the United States.
An estimate of 97.30 percent of the residents in 12170 has some form of health insurance. 32.16 percent of the residents have some type of public health insurance like Medicare, Medicaid, Veterans Affairs (VA), or TRICARE. About 80.33 percent of the residents have private health insurance, either through their employer or direct purchase.
A resident in 12170 would have to travel an average of 15.97 miles to reach the nearest hospital with an emergency room, Samaritan Hospital Of Troy, New York. In a 20-mile radius, there are 8,499 healthcare providers accessible to residents living in 12170, Stillwater, New York.
